The S5850-48S2Q4C or the S8050-20Q4C switches are high performance Ethernet switches, coming with completely system software with comprehensive protocols and applications to facilitate rapid service deployment and management for both traditional L2/L3 networks and data center networks. As their names show, both of S5850-48S2Q4C and the S8050-20Q4C switches have 40G QSFP+ and 100G QSFP28 ports, which enable flexible choices of port speed providing unparalleled flexibility and the ability to seamlessly transition data centers to the next generation of Ethernet performance.
As shown in the following front panel map of S8050-20Q4C, there are mainly three types of ports: 10G SFP+ port, 40G QSFP+ port and 100G QSFP28 port. The 20x40G QSFP+ ports and 4x100G QSFP28 ports can provide 1.2Tbps non-blocking throughput and 1200Mpps Layer2&Layer3, data center packet forwarding rate with wire-speed for all ports.
S5850-48S2Q4C (as shown in the following picture) is another 100gb switch which has 48x10G SFP+ ports, 2x40G QSFP+ ports and 4x100G QSFP28 ports. These ports can offer 0.96Tbps non-blocking throughput and 1200Mpps Layer2 & Layer3, data center packet forwarding rate with wire-speed for all ports.
The N8500-48B6C or N8500-32C switch is a Top-of-Rack (TOR) or Leaf switch in a compact 1U form factor, ideally suited for high performance and programmable data center environments. Both of them support current and future data center requirements, including a x86-based control plane for easier integration of automation tools, an ONIE installer for 3rd party network operating systems and compatibility with Software Defined Networks via OpenFlow 1.3.11. Additionally, they support the advanced hardware based VXLAN feature to support over 16M virtual networks.
As shown below, the N8500-48B6C switch provides 48-port 25GbE SFP28 and 6-port 100GbE QSFP28. It delivers excellent low latency and power efficiency in a PHYless design, while offers high reliability such as redundant and hot swappable power supplies and fans in forward and reverse airflow configurations.
The following N8500-32C provides 32-port 100GbE QSFP28. Designed with top performance in mind, N8500-32C provides line-rate, high-bandwidth switching, filtering, and traffic queuing without delaying data. Redundant power and fans along with numerous high availability ensure that N8500-32C is always available for business-sensitive traffic.
FS.COM S5850/S8050 series 100gb switches can provide access ports for high density 10GE servers, and 40GE uplink ports to Aggregation or Core switches. Here is an enterprise data center network application. This leaf-spine network architecture consists of two S8050-20Q4C 100G switches and four S5850-48S6Q 40G switches which with 48 SFP+ ports and 6 QSFP+ ports to provide 0.72Tbps non-blocking throughput. Each leaf switch connects to every switch in the network fabric. In this application, spine switches need to have high-density port to be the core of the architecture.
FS.COM N8500 series 100gb switches can provide access ports for high density 25GE uplink ports to Aggregation or Core switches. As you can see below, N8500-32C spine switches with 32 QSFP28 ports delivers 6*100G uplink to N8500-48B6C leaf switches. The N8500-48B6C switches with 25GbE SFP28 ports and 25GbE QSFP28 thus enable 25G downlink via breakout cables.
